House For Sale £242,500
Hathorn Road, Hucclecote, Gloucester


Description
A well-presented mid-terrace property located at the end of a cul de sac in the popular area of Hucclecote which is within easy reach of local amenities and transport links. Owned from brand new, this property offers two double bedrooms both with built-in wardrobes, a modern shower room, and a good-sized living/dining room. Outside, there is a private and enclosed rear garden and two tandem off-road parking spaces to the front. Viewing is highly recommended.

Location - Various local amenities in the popular area of Hucclecote include the local junior schools Hillview and Dinglewell as well as access to a number of secondary and grammar schooling being located within the City. A short distance away is access to the M5 providing ideal links to Birmingham and Bristol whilst a direct line to London Paddington can be located at Gloucester Station. Whilst the immediate locality offers various walks and open spaces within arguably one of Gloucester's most desirable established residential areas. Access to the Countryside is a short walk or cycle ride away as well as a children's play area, Hucclecote Green, and meadows within close proximity.
